Pasta

God spoke to her through a boiling pot of water. He said, “JooOooOOaaOoannnOOooa!” She could hardly

understand Him through all the burble of His boiling. She flung the water down the sink before He could

continue. God had to spend 24 hours in the waste-water treatment plant before making His way back up

through her pipes. This time, as He spoke, He cooked her macaroni. “Why haven’t you been returning my

phone calls?” He simmered.
